We present a novel approach for measuring deformations between image patches. Our algorithm is a variant of dynamic programming that is not inherently one-dimensional, and its scores are on a relative scale. The method is based on the combination of similarities between many overlapping sub-patches. The algorithm is designed to be robust to small deformations of parts at various positions and scales.
